Chris, I've had mine out, but because I was working on other stuff. There are
two torx bolts under the knee bolster panel (T-25s, I think). Then you pull
STRAIGHT out and the top of the panel will come unclipped and pop out at you.
You have to pull kinda hard and it sounds pretty violent, but won't break
anything. Then you remove the two phillips screws above the tach and speedo
and remove the whole trim plate that extends to the radio and vents. Just
start at the left with the screws and pop the panel off, one clip at a time.
The radio is held in with 2 8mm or 3/8" trim bolts, I think.
